Interesting facts
Albana di Romagna was the first white wine to be awarded DOCG status in Italy in 1987.
A single-varietal white wine produced from Albana di Romagna vines with an average age of 15 years and a yield of 100 quintals of grapes per hectare. Fermented at a controlled temperature of 16°C and aged for 3 months in cocciopesto amphorae and concrete vats.

Colour: deep straw yellow with golden hues.
Bouquet: yellow fruit, apricot, peach, citrus peel, complemented by broom and peach blossom.
Palate: dry, robust, with considerable body. A floral opening with notes of broom and peach blossom; it develops into a fruity profile with hints of peach and ripe apricot. It finishes with a refined, tannic touch, evoking citrus notes.

Vineyard

Podere Ca’ Grande

Where tradition grows.

Podere Ca’ Grande’s east-southeast exposure and just the right amount of clay in its soil give both structure and delicacy to our Romagna Albana and Romagna Sangiovese wines.
